Cameron to Milan

13/6/2013

0 Comments

 

I decided to leave a 7am today to try and get in as many miles as possible before things got unbearably hot and humid.

In actual fact I didn't start cycling until 7.20 - once I left the room I had to scrape Tarmac off of my bicycle from the previous days riding. I sign of how hot things got.

I was riding into a mild headwind all day which was coming from the north east. This was actually a bonus because it was colder air, making the day slightly less humid and of course cooler, which was a welcome relief.

Today I achieved the target I set myself, which was to ride 76 miles to Milan.

It seems to be a nice town but is certainly like going back in time. It's a bit like a western except for the 4x4 parked everywhere.

The lady that runs the hotel I have set down at proudly told me twice that this building is 124 years old. Had she not told me I would have guessed older after seeing my room.

The rolling roads are just relentless. I'm really hoping to hit some different scenery or a different style of riding soon. After 5 hours of up and down in often intense heat things can get a little frustrating.
